Output 74f303cdd2407886bae08435c9eeaa0332c1aac55bf53a5d854a81b90962e425:15

value
10290663667
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66b8ce58e30d06c5f0ff5e3c9342d4ffb8b8055b OP_EQUALVERIFY OP_CHECKSIG
address
DEWErNeysNhHZMEojmbrB6JgJF5F8Tp5nQ
transaction
74f303cdd2407886bae08435c9eeaa0332c1aac55bf53a5d854a81b90962e425